Niiice im partial to KBP since I have an 07 S as well. Just a FYI all Type S's come with nav so it wasnt necessary to put that in your post ;-) Just given ya a hard time!!

Anyway one possible recommendation and this is just personal preference. When I purchased my Type S it also had the body side mouldings on it. I took them off and the car looks sooooo much better. I also think that it would look much better especially since you have that aspec kit which already has a lot going on so the side of the car wont be as "busy" looking. Anyway, consider removing those its real simple. Just pry one edge off and peel away they come right off. Then just clean the residue/adhesive off then give it a coat of wax there.

Have fun with that thing KBP is a rare color and then 6spd on top of that you have a car you will probably never see another of on the road.

The tips I'd give you would be for any car purchase really. Get as much research done as possible before even setting foot in the dealership. Try to find a few cars with the options/miles you want and compare prices. Doesn't hurt to have a few dealers competing for your business either, if possible.

Not sure if you have a trade-in or not, but make sure you research your own values and negotiate HARD on that before talking about the new car.

Good luck and hopefully you find a good deal!
